What is an entry level IT project manager?

An Entry Level IT Project Manager is responsible for coordinating and overseeing small-scale IT projects under the guidance of senior project managers. They assist in planning, scheduling, budgeting, and communicating with stakeholders to ensure smooth project execution. Their role often includes tracking progress, managing risks, and ensuring deliverables meet quality standards. This position helps build foundational project management skills while gaining experience in IT-specific workflows and technologies.

What do entry level IT project managers do?

As an entry level IT project manager, you can expect to support more experienced project managers on technology-focused initiatives, such as software implementations, system upgrades, or process improvements. Your daily tasks may include tracking project progress, organizing meetings, updating documentation, and helping to coordinate team members' activities. You will often work closely with developers, business analysts, and other stakeholders to ensure everyone stays on task and project goals are met. This role provides hands-on experience with the project lifecycle while building your skills for more advanced leadership opportunities.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be an entry level IT project manager?

To thrive as an Entry Level IT Project Manager, you need a solid understanding of project management principles, basic IT knowledge, and often a bachelor's degree in information technology, business, or a related field. Familiarity with project management software such as Microsoft Project, Jira, or Trello, as well as foundational certifications like CAPM or Agile fundamentals, is commonly expected. Str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and the ability to communicate clearly and collaborate with technical and non-technical team members make candidates stand out. These skills ensure projects are delivered on time and within scope while facilitating effective teamwork in dynamic IT settings.

Can I be an entry level IT project manager?

Entry level IT project managers typically need a bachelor's degree in information technology, computer science, or a related field, along with strong organizational and communication skills. Some employers may prefer candidates with certifications like PMP or CAPM, and relevant internship or project experience can be beneficial for starting in this role.

How do I become an entry level IT project manager?

To become an entry-level IT project manager, candidates typically need a bachelor's degree in information technology, computer science, or a related field. Gaining experience through internships or entry-level IT roles, developing skills in project management tools like Microsoft Project or Jira, and obtaining certifications such as CAPM or PMP can improve job prospects.

Field Technician
Location: Dixon, California - Onsite
Position Summary
The Field Technician is responsible for providing on-site technical support, installation, maintenance, and troubleshooting of hardware, software, network, and peripheral equipment. This role serves as the primary point of contact for end users at customer locations, ensuring timely resolution of technical issues while maintaining high levels of customer satisfaction and service quality.
Key Responsibilities
Technical Support
• Provide on-site and remote technical support for network, server and peripheral equipment.
• Diagnose and resolve hardware, software, operating system, and connectivity issues.
• Perform equipment installation, configuration, upgrades, and replacements.
• Troubleshoot wired network connectivity issues.
Field Services
• Travel to customer sites to perform break-fix services, equipment deployments, and technology refresh initiatives.
• Execute device installations, moves, adds, and changes according to established procedures.
• Provide hands-and-eyes support for infrastructure, server, and network teams when required.
Asset & Inventory Management
• Maintain accurate records of hardware inventory and asset assignments.
• Coordinate device receiving, deployment, collection, and disposal activities.
• Ensure compliance with asset management and security policies.
Customer Service
• Deliver professional and responsive support to end users and business stakeholders.
• Communicate technical information clearly to both technical and non-technical audiences.
• Escalate unresolved issues appropriately and follow through until resolution.
• Maintain detailed documentation of incidents, service requests, and resolutions.
Operational Excellence
• Manage tickets and service requests within agreed service level targets.
• Follow established IT processes, security policies, and compliance requirements.
•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ives and knowledge-sharing activities.
• Participate in special projects, office moves, and technology rollouts as needed.
Required Qualifications
• Associate's degree, technical certification, or equivalent work experience.
• 2+ years of experience in desktop support, field services, or technical support.
• Experience troubleshooting hardware, software, and network issues.
• Familiarity with Active Directory, device management tools, and ticketing systems.
• Valid driver's license and ability to travel to customer locations.
Preferred Qualifications
• CompTIA A+, Network+, or Microsoft certifications.
• Experience supporting enterprise environments.
• Knowledge of ITIL service management practices.
• Experience with mobile device management (MDM) solutions.
• Basic understanding of networking, servers, and cloud technologies.
Skills & Competencies
• Strong problem-solving and analytical skills.
• Excellent customer service orientation.
• Effective verbal and written communication skills.
• Ability to work independently with minimal supervision.
• Strong organizational and time management skills.
• Ability to prioritize mult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ment.
Physical Requirements
• Ability to lift and move equipment up to 50 pounds.
• Ability to travel between customer sites and office locations.
• Capability to work in server rooms, office environments, and remote locations as required.
Work Environment
• Combination of customer-site support, office work, and remote support activities.
• Standard business hours with occasional after-hours or weekend support requirements.
• Travel may be required based on business and customer needs.
